Abstract

An objective is to provide an electrical-discharge surface-treatment electrode by which a high-coverage zinc coating film can be formed. The electrical-discharge surface-treatment electrode is made by uniformly distributing and compression-molding zinc-based powders including at least one of a pure-metal zinc powder and a metal zinc powder whose surface is oxidized, and zinc-oxide powders whose content rate ranges from 5 to 90 volume percent with respect to the zinc-based powders, to obtain a porosity ranging from 10 to 55 volume percent; then, the zinc coating film is formed using the electrical-discharge surface-treatment electrode.
